Activities for Developing Literacy in the Second Language Classroom
Date August 22, 2007
Time  8:30 a.m. – 3:30 p.m
Description

This session will present nine ways to view and develop literacy in the second language classroom, from reading as decoding to reading as comprehension, reading as practice, reading as motivation, reading as learning, reading as socio-emotional interaction, reading as a habit, reading as identity formation, and reading as an informed citizen. Participants shall experience activities related to each and leave with a set of tips for teachers and students.

Target Audience: K-9 Teachers of a second/international/aboriginal language; e.g., Ukrainian, Spanish, French, German, Italian, and Cree

The 2007 Summer Institute will focus on helping school leaders build leadership capacity and is specifically designed to encourage and empower teachers to integrate videoconferencing technology into their classroom. Collaboration between schools and districts is an integral part of the conference, with many sessions designed as hands-on workshops. Live videoconferencing will be featured to facilitate the sharing of best practices. The deadline for early bird registration is May 20, 2007.
